The best choice depends first on whether real-money apps are legal where you are and whether the operator has the required local licenses, then on app performance and safety features.
Local legality and platform approval are gatekeepers: Google Play allows real-money gambling apps only for developers who hold required local licenses and who implement geo-targeting and age verification, so many operators restrict availability by jurisdiction and require explicit Play approval for distribution Google Play Developer Policy Center.
What determines which apps you can install
In the United States the spread of legal sports betting across many states shapes which Android apps appear in your local Play Store and what compliance features they must offer, so availability varies by state and changes as rules evolve State of the States 2025.
User satisfaction then depends on app quality: speed, stability, and clear responsible gambling tools are common predictors of a good experience, so after confirming legality you should compare those product elements when deciding among Android sports betting apps 2024 U.S. Sports Betting App Satisfaction Study.
Legal and safety checklist before you install any Android betting app
Verify local legality and operator licensing
Step 1, confirm that sports betting is legal in your state or country and that the operator is licensed to serve customers in your jurisdiction, because state rules in the U.S. determine whether a given app may lawfully accept wagers from local residents NCSL sports betting legalization summary.
Step 2, look for clear license disclosures on the operator site or in the Play Store listing and, when in doubt, verify the license on the regulator website cited by the operator; regulators list licensed operators and are the authoritative source for permission to operate in a state State of the States 2025.
Check Play Store availability and alternatives
Step 3, prefer apps distributed through Google Play when possible, because Google requires developers to obtain explicit approval for real-money gambling apps and to implement geo-targeting and age verification to prevent access by underage users Google Play Developer Policy Center. Step 4, avoid sideloading APKs or installing from unverified third-party app stores unless you fully understand the legal and security tradeoffs, since sideloaded apps bypass Play Protect and can expose devices to elevated risk Android Security 2024 Year in Review. Evaluation framework: the features that make an Android betting app 'best'
Core performance: speed, stability, and navigation
User research shows that speed, app stability, and intuitive navigation are primary drivers of satisfaction, so measure performance through trial actions like loading live markets, placing a small bet, and checking how quickly account pages and cashouts respond 2024 U.S. Sports Betting App Satisfaction Study.
When you test an app, look for consistent load times, low crash frequency, clearly labeled menus, and a straightforward bet slip flow; these practical checks mirror the findings that usability and reliability matter more for long-term satisfaction than headline bonuses.
Local legality and valid operator licensing should be the first filters, followed by app speed, stability, clear responsible gambling tools, and transparent payments and account controls.
Compliance and safety features
Prioritize apps that display the operator license, describe their KYC process, and explicitly state the use of geolocation and age verification, since platform policy and many regulators require these controls to prevent unauthorized access Google Play Developer Policy Center.
Also check for visible responsible gambling functions such as deposit limits, time-outs, and self-exclusion, plus clear contact paths for disputes; these items reflect regulator expectations and help you manage risk when using real-money services UK Remote Technical Standards.
Betting features and market coverage
For evaluating product depth, compare the breadth of markets, in-play options, and prop market coverage; analytics-oriented users should test market variety and whether the app provides clear rules and transparent settlement policies for specific markets.
In-play performance matters here: low latency for bet acceptance and frequent market updates are key for live betting, and you should verify how the operator handles bet acceptance during streaming or rapidly changing lines.
Payments and account controls
Assess deposit and withdrawal methods, any stated withdrawal hold rules, and whether the app supports in-app deposit limits or scheduled cooling-off periods, because these controls affect how quickly you can move funds and how you manage bankroll risks Google Play Developer Policy Center.
Confirm available payment rails and any verification steps that may delay withdrawals, and prefer operators that explain timelines and hold policies up front so you can plan cash flow without surprises.
How app distribution and platform rules shape availability on Android
Google Play approval and geo-targeting
Google Play requires developers of real-money gambling and contests apps to have the appropriate local licenses and to implement geo-targeting to prevent access from regions where the operator is not licensed, which explains why some apps are visible in some stores but not others Google Play Developer Policy Center. That approval process also requires age-verification mechanisms and compliance with local rules as a condition of distribution, so presence in the Play Store is a useful signal that an operator has completed at least the platform-level checks.
Alternative distribution models and security tradeoffs
Some operators distribute Android apps outside the Play Store using direct APK downloads or web wrappers, but those approaches carry security and legal tradeoffs because they bypass Play Protect scanning and the formal app approval workflow used by Google Android Security 2024 Year in Review.
If you must use an alternative distribution method, verify the operator license with the regulator and check the APK cryptographic signature or developer site to ensure the binary is authentic, and weigh that verification against the increased device risk.
Regulatory differences that matter: the U.S. state landscape and the UK example
U.S. states: where availability and rules vary
By 2025 many U.S. jurisdictions had legalized sports betting, and states set the rules that determine operator access, taxation, geolocation requirements, and consumer protections, so the same app may offer different features or be unavailable depending on state law State of the States 2025.
Because state regulators enforce operator licensing and market rules, always confirm license status through the regulator for your state before depositing significant funds; regulator sites are the definitive source for who is authorized to operate locally NCSL sports betting legalization summary.
UK Remote Technical Standards and what they require of Android apps
The UK Gambling Commission's Remote Technical Standards require remote gambling software to implement defined controls for security, fairness, and the display of information to users, which sets a clear baseline for app-level features such as account protection and transparent market rules UK Remote Technical Standards.
These standards illustrate how regulators can require concrete technical and UX elements in native apps, and they are a useful model for what to expect from well-regulated Android sports betting apps in other jurisdictions.
Common mistakes and pitfalls when picking an Android betting app
Falling for bonus marketing
Common mistake: choosing an app only for a large sign-up bonus without checking performance or withdrawal terms, because bonuses often come with conditions that limit how and when you can withdraw funds, and a poor-performing app can make using the bonus frustrating 2024 U.S. Sports Betting App Satisfaction Study.
What to check instead: read the bonus terms for wagering requirements, time limits, and eligible markets, and test the app for stability and speed so the bonus is usable when you try to place qualifying bets.
Ignoring compliance and account controls
Danger: signing up before verifying KYC, geolocation, or deposit limits can lead to blocked transactions or account holds later; confirm these features in the app listing or operator help pages before you commit Google Play Developer Policy Center.
Also avoid installing apps from unofficial sources; sideloaded APKs lack Play Protect scanning and increase the risk of malware or tampered binaries Android Security 2024 Year in Review.
Practical scenarios: which Android betting app fits your needs
Casual fan who bets occasionally
Casual users should prioritize apps that clearly show licensing and offer simple navigation, straightforward deposit controls, and visible responsible gambling tools so they can place occasional wagers without complex account management or confusing terms 2024 U.S. Sports Betting App Satisfaction Study.

Data-driven bettor and prop specialist
For analytics-focused bettors, market coverage and in-play latency are critical; choose apps that list deep prop markets, offer frequent market updates, and publish clear settlement rules so you can test strategies without ambiguity.
Test how quickly the app updates lines during live events and whether it displays market histories or settlement notes that help you evaluate specific wagers.
Frequent live-bettor and in-play user
Frequent live bettors should prioritize low-latency bet acceptance, stable real-time feeds, and reliable bet placement during high volume, because slow acceptance or frequent errors can turn a winning idea into a lost opportunity Android Security 2024 Year in Review.
Also check that the app provides transparent handling of disputed in-play wagers and that responsible gambling tools like quick deposit limits and time-outs are easy to access during a session.
Protecting your Android phone and account: security best practices
Device-level protections
Enable Play Protect and automatic app updates, use a secure device lock, and keep the operating system current to reduce the risk of malware or exploitation when running betting apps on Android Android Security 2024 Year in Review.
Avoid rooting your device or removing platform protections because that changes the security model and can allow malicious apps to access data or intercept credentials.
Account-level controls and monitoring
Use strong, unique passwords for betting accounts, enable two-factor authentication if offered, and regularly review account activity and transaction histories to detect unusual behavior early Google Play Developer Policy Center.
Also use in-app deposit limits, time-outs, and self-exclusion tools where available to control spending and reduce the risk of impulsive losses, and document how to contact support or the regulator if you need to escalate a dispute UK Remote Technical Standards.
